WASHINGTON COUNTY FAIRGROUND INC, founded in 1950, is a small nonprofit in the Recreation & Sports sector that reported $330K in total revenue in fiscal year 2018. Expenses of $292K left a modest 12% surplus.

Mission

THE MISSION OF WASHINGTON COUNTY FAIRGROUND, INC IS TO INCREASE AGRICULTURAL AWARENESS WITHIN THE COUNTY OF WASHINGTON, VIRGINIA, AND SURROUNDING COMMUNITIES BY PROVIDING PUBLIC FESTIVALS AND SHOWS.
